
Nantwich music fans turned out in force when Applestump Records welcomed eager queues for the annual Record Store Day.
From early morning, collectors and casual listeners lined up outside the independent store on Oatmarket to snap up exclusive limited-edition vinyl, special reissues, and new titles from contemporary artists.
The day marked another high point for the shop following the success of April’s Record Store Day earlier in the year.
Record Store Day is a nationwide celebration of independent record shops, uniting almost 300 UK stores and thousands more worldwide.

Applestump Records has become a success story since Steve and Danielle Cook founded it during the pandemic.
Their lockdown project with just 80 records has grown into a thriving community hub for music lovers across Nantwich and beyond.
In 2022, Steve made the leap from internal auditor to full-time record shop owner, turning his passion into his profession.
Steve said: “Days like this remind us why we love what we do.
“The support from our customers has been incredible from day one, and we’re so grateful to everyone who queued up, popped in, and continues to champion independent record shops.
“We wouldn’t be here without you.”
